[0028] In this embodiment, the content of organic acid metabolites in the venous blood serum of patients with prostatitis and prostate cancer is detected, specifically as follows:

[0029] 1. Subject inclusion criteria

[0030] Inclusion criteria for patients with prostatitis (prostatitis group): 1) with typical clinical symptoms: urgency, frequency, and dysuria; 2) with abnormal results of routine examination of prostatic fluid; 3) with no abnormalities in liver and kidney function, and no medication treatment or surgical resection.

Abstract

The invention relates to a biomarker and a diagnostic kit for distinguishing prostatitis and prostatic cancer. The biomarker is selected from at least one of citric acid, L-pyroglutamic acid, DL-3-phenyl lactic acid, ethyl malonic acid, 3-hydroxy-3-methyl glutamic acid and hippuric acid. The kit comprises a reagent for quantitatively detecting the biomarker. The biomarker has differential expression in bodies of patients with prostatitis and prostatic cancer, and the difference has statistical significance. ROC curve analysis is further carried out, the result shows that the biomarker can serve as a specific marker for distinguishing prostatitis and prostatic cancer patients, the accuracy is high (AUC ranges from 0.7 to 0.9), especially citric acid, the AUC reaches up to 0.926, and it is indicated that the diagnosis accuracy is high. The invention provides a new biomarker for identifying prostatitis and prostatic cancer patients, and has the advantages of convenience in sampling, rapidness and high efficiency in detection and the like when being used for clinical auxiliary diagnosis.

Description

technical field [0001] The invention relates to the technical field of medical testing, in particular to a biomarker and a diagnostic kit for distinguishing prostate cancer and prostatitis. Background technique [0002] Prostate cancer (PCa) ranks sixth in the incidence of malignant tumors in men, and the incidence increases with age, gradually increasing after the age of 55, and the peak age is 70-80 years old. Prostate cancer is a very slow-growing cancer that is not easy to detect in the early stages of the disease, but can become more serious once it begins to grow or spread rapidly. Patients with early-stage prostate cancer (the tumor is only located within the prostate capsule) can achieve good therapeutic effects and even be cured by radical surgery or radical radiotherapy.
